So for June, let's get back to basics.

Same Target but shot 2 times

1st Target
100 Yard
Bench
Front rest only (Bag, Bi-pod, 2x4, etc...)
10 Shots
Standard scoring

2nd Target - Same Target

100 Yards
Bench
10 Shots
No Front or Rear support - Elbows only

Print Target on 8-1/2 x 11
